- Baun DreyerJun 07, 2026 · a month agoYes, there have been some changes to the capital gains tax rate for digital currencies in 2022. The IRS has clarified that digital currencies will be treated as property for tax purposes. This means that any gains or losses from the sale or exchange of digital currencies will be subject to capital gains tax. The tax rate will depend on the holding period of the digital currency. If the digital currency is held for less than a year, it will be subject to short-term capital gains tax, which is the same as the individual's ordinary income tax rate. If the digital currency is held for more than a year, it will be subject to long-term capital gains tax, which is typically lower than the ordinary income tax rate. It's important to keep track of your digital currency transactions and consult with a tax professional to ensure compliance with the latest tax laws.
